Summary

Let the night sky be your inspiration with this bound collection of the popular Constellation patterns from Fancy Tiger Crafts. This collection includes all twelve quilt blocks plus an exclusive Orion quilt block pattern, eight projects that feature anywhere from a single block up to 12 blocks. Embellishing these is easy with a handy astrological quilting diagram for each zodiac sign included too. Each sign of the zodiac is clearly illustrated in and easy patchwork pattern that results in a 20'' square block. Sew a queen-size quilt for your little (or big) dreamer using all 12 blocks, or make it personal by using only a handful of blocks unique to your family to create a mix-and-match quilt in multiple sizes. Highlight a single block to make one of the other six smaller projects like a trendy hoshi jacket, a charming table runner or a conversation-starting tea towel with adorable pom-pom fringe. Whichever projects you choose, these constellations are designed to spark the imagination.

Author Biography

Amber Corcoran and Jaime Jennings co-own the magical Denver shop, Fancy Tiger Crafts. Together, they have created a place that is both a local favorite and a destination for makers far and wide. The shop hosts an open craft night every Tuesday where Amber and Jaime can usually be found hanging out with other makers and shakers, sharing their love of all things handmade. Amber graduated from the Savannah College of Art and Design, studying graphic design and photography. Eventually introduced to textile crafts, she fell in love. Quilting is something she particularly loves for its ability to be both a comforting object and an asethetic expression–a beautiful piece of art to wrap up your loved ones in. Jaime grew up with a strong entrepreneurial spirit and a love of handicrafts which facilitated her opening fancy Tiger in 2006. It's been a non-stop love affair with knitting, sewing, textiles, and community ever since. Amber and Jaime can be found doing all kinds of crafty things at fancytigercrafts.com.
